.ptitle {  font-family: Arial, Helvetica, sans-serif; font-size: 18px; color: #888888; text-indent: 0pt; font-weight: lighter}
.subtitle {  font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#888888; text-indent: 0pt; font-weight: lighter; text-align: center}
.message {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: green }
.pagedescr {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.formbg {background-color: #FBFBFB; width: 800px;}
.ftext1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.ftext2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.ffieldbg1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.ffieldbg2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.shortinput1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 15em}
.shortinput2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 15em}
.longinput1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em;}
.longinput2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em}
.shorttext1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em; height: 6em}
.shorttext2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em; height: 6em}
.longtext1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em; height: 10em}
.longtext2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em; height: 10em}
.shortsel1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 10em}
.shortsel2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 10em}
.longsel1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em}
.longsel2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; border: #969696;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; width: 30em}
.check1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; }
.check2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; }
.radio1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; }
.radio2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828 ; background-color: #D7D7D7; }
.toolrow {text-align: center;}
.btn { width: 10em;}
.shortbtn { width: 5em;}
.longbtn { width: 15em;}
.listbg {background-color: #FBFBFB; padding: 1; width: 995px;}
.listhead {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: white; text-decoration: none; background-color: #0066B3;}
.list1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none;}
.list2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; text-decoration: none; background-color: #E2EBFC;}
.action1 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; font-weight: bolder; text-decoration: none;}
.action2 { font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#282828; font-weight: bolder; text-decoration: none;}
.nav {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: normal; color: #189F52; text-decoration: none;}
.navsel {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; text-decoration: none;}
.menuitem { font-family: Arial, Helvetica, sans-serif; font-size: 14px; font-weight: bold; color: #5F5F5F; text-decoration: none; background-color: #F0F0F0; width: 138px}
.menubg {background-color: #FBFBFB; padding: 1; width: 140px}

table, tr, td, input, a, textarea, input, select {
   font-size: 11px;
}